MXIM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2017 in Review

443 of the 4,017 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Maxim Integrated Products (MXIM) for Q1 2017, worth a combined $11.5B — up 16% from $9.85B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 73 funds opened new MXIM positions and 28 closed out — a net gain of 45 holders — while 153 added to existing stakes and 163 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$738M. The largest seller was Goldman Sachs, cutting an estimated $84.1M.
